Local Sports Report - September 10

Malachi Scott recorded a hat trick in a Milan boys soccer win Monday.

BOYS SOCCER

East Central 1, Columbus North 1 tie

Batesville 2, Jennings County 1

Milan 6, Switzerland County 1 – Malachi Scott recorded a hat trick for Milan with three goals in the win. Cameron Begley, Evan Miller, and Ethan Schwipps each added a single goal for the Indians.

Jac-Cen-Del 3, South Ripley 0 – Jacob Jines found the back of the net twice for JCD, while Jordan Meyer added another goal.

Oldenburg Academy 1, Rising Sun 1 tie – Landon Cole had the goal for Rising Sun, while Shiners keeper Jordan Parsons racked up 9 saves. Twisters Gariott Scott scored in period 1 at 27:18  knocking in ball in front of goal after nice shot by Lucas McFee caught the side post.  The Twisters had 21 shots with 9 on goal, 6 fouls, 8 corners, 1 hand ball.  Chris Hautman had 5 saves with Adam Huber having 2 saves on defense.

 

BOYS TENNIS

Greensburg 5, Franklin County 0

 

GIRLS SOCCER

Centerville 1, Franklin County 0

Milan 1, South Ripley 1 tie – Maggie Schmidt scored the goal for Milan.

 

VOLLEYBALL

East Central 3, Batesville 1 – 25-13, 25-16, 24-26, 25-21 – East Central improves to 16-1 (9-0 EIAC).

Rising Sun 3, Jac-Cen-Del 0 – 25-12, 25-15, 28-26 – Rising Sun’s Danyka Groover collected 15 kills and 7 blocks. Teammate Kassidy Romans made 15 digs with an ace and a kill.
